Jun 28, 2022 Iron ore beneficiation methods can be divided into two categories: single and combined. The single method mainly includes magnetic separation (weak magnetic separation, strong magnetic separation), magnetization roasting magnetic separation, gravity separation, flotation separation and electric separation.

احصل على السعرThe beneficiation of iron ore typically occurs in a liquid medium. In addition, many pollution abatement devices use water to control dust emissions. At a given facility, these techniques may require between 600 and 7,000 gallons of water per ton of iron concentrate produced, depending on the specific beneficiation methods used.

احصل على السعرIron ore beneficiation methods. Beneficiation begins with the milling of extracted ore in preparation for further activities to recover iron values. Milling operations are designed to produce uniform size particles by crushing, grinding, and wet or dry classification. The capital investment and operation costs of milling equipment are high.
